What is Adolescent Brain Development?
Adolescent brain development refers to the significant growth and changes in the brain that occur during the teenage years. This period is marked by both cognitive and emotional development that shapes the behavior, decision-making, and social interactions of adolescents.
- The prefrontal cortex is responsible for executive functions such as planning, decision-making, and impulse control.
- The limbic system, which includes structures such as the
amygdala and
hippocampus, is involved in emotional regulation and memory formation.

What Role Does Puberty Play?
Puberty triggers a cascade of hormonal changes that significantly impact brain development. The surge in hormones such as
testosterone and
estrogen affects the growth of brain structures and the connections between them. This period is also characterized by increased
neuroplasticity, allowing the brain to adapt rapidly to new experiences and learning.
What Are the Implications for Learning?
Adolescents have a heightened ability to learn and adapt due to the increased neuroplasticity of their brains. However, the ongoing development can also mean that they are more prone to distractions and require tailored educational approaches that cater to their evolving cognitive abilities.

What Are the Long-Term Outcomes?
The experiences and environmental influences during adolescence can have long-lasting effects on brain structure and function. Positive experiences and supportive environments can lead to better mental health and cognitive outcomes, while negative experiences such as
chronic stress or
substance abuse can have detrimental effects.
